Half-naked rapping Norwood Junction trespasser who sparked...
Rush hour chaos was caused across the Southern Rail network tonight when a trespasser jumped down onto the tracks at Norwood Junction and started rapping and taking his clothes off. Police spent more than an hour at the station trying to persuade the man to leave the tracks between platforms three and four.The power to the train lines was turned off by Network Rail shortly after 6pm meaning that scores of Southern and Thameslink trains were delayed and cancelled through Norwood Junction and East -

Couple who starved dog fined and banned from keeping animals by...
A couple who starved a dog have been fined and banned from keeping any more pets after pleading guilty to animal cruelty offences at Croydon Magistrates' Court.Steven Laws and Elaine Churcher kept Ruby, a two-year-old French Mastiff, at the house they shared in Waltham Road, Carshalton.But the couple, both 33, failed to feed and exercise Ruby. The dog, which had just reached physical maturity, was kept mostly within their accommodation.Concerns around the dog' swelfare came to police attention.. -

Brit Awards overhaul voting system after Croydon musicians...
Organisers of the Brit Awards have announced the biggest ever shakeup of their voting system for the 2017 ceremony in an effort to make the celebration of British music more diverse following criticism from Croydon grime and rap stars. Thornton Heath grime superstar Stormzy led the condemnation when BAME [black and minority ethnic] musicians failed to secure nominations in any of the main categories at this year's Brits, and all the awards eventually went to white acts.
